Samaritan Counseling Center
“WHO We Are and WHAT We Do”
Samaritan Ambassador Invitation
The Samaritan Counseling Center, formed in 1959 is the oldest of 91 Samaritan Centers in the US and Japan.
We are accredited by the Samaritan Institute in Denver, Colorado.
We have three divisions, Samaritan Counseling, Samaritan Stephen Ministers and Samaritan Certified Pastoral Education otherwise known as Samaritan CPE.
1st Division Samaritan Counseling:
Samaritan Counseling addresses the mind, body and spirit, making us very unique and setting Samaritan apart from other counseling centers.
Also setting Samaritan apart, our counseling is faith-based counseling; however, we do not focus on or endorse any specific religion.
Samaritan Counselors are trained to discuss religion and healing one’s spirituality. We do not “sell” religion or force anyone to discuss religion.
We have 13 satellite locations in Western New York, ranging from Lockport and Wheatfield in the north towns to West Seneca and Springville in the south towns and in between two locations in the City of Buffalo.
We provide counseling to children, adolescents, individuals, couples, families and another unique Samaritan feature, we counsel pastors, priests, deacons and nuns.
We help children who are having difficulties at home or at school, individuals who might be dealing with suicidal tendencies, drug and alcoholism, sexual issues, couples with marital issues, individuals facing job loss and an uncertain future.
We accept all clients and can subsidize some clients, who do not have the full ability to pay for their counseling. This is done through grants and donations.
Client counseling is performed by licensed Counselors and certified Spiritual Mentors.
2nd. Division Samaritan Stephen Ministers:
Our Samaritan Stephen Ministry Division provides a “Buddy” system for individuals who might be facing loneliness due to a loss of a loved one, illness or other difficulties and need someone to talk to or meet with, periodically.
Our trained Stephen Ministers are volunteers, who can provide that listening ear.
3rd. Division Samaritan Certified Pastoral Education:
Our Samaritan Clinical Pastoral Education Division, in partnership with Sister’s Hospital, provides educational training for Pastors, Deacons and lay persons to become more effective in their pastoral duties.
